Building Men – Character Lessons from Influencers
Posted by Literary Titan

Jim Tracy’s Building Men is a heartfelt tribute to the people who shaped his life, a book built on memories, grit, love, and gratitude. Through twenty chapters, each rooted in a distinct virtue like loyalty, perseverance, courage, meekness, and more, Tracy shares rich and vivid personal stories of mentors, family members, and friends who left their fingerprints on his soul. These aren’t just character sketches; they’re emotional blueprints for becoming the kind of man who builds others. The central theme is clear: character is forged over time, in the fires of family, hardship, faith, and community. It’s deeply Christian, unabashedly nostalgic, and at times moving in its simplicity.
Tracy writes with warmth and vulnerability, and I really appreciated how he didn’t try to sound like a scholar or a preacher. He just tells it like it is, with stories that ring true. Sometimes the writing gets a little old-fashioned or sentimental, but that’s part of its charm. He doesn’t use fancy words or dance around the point. What he says, he means. I found myself underlining passages not because they were eloquent, but because they were true. The chapter on his grandfather and those small, faithful acts of love resonated with me. It made me think about the legacy I’m leaving, not through success, but through attention and time.
Some chapters had real emotional punch, while others were more like lists of traits with memories added on. I got the sense that Tracy had so much he wanted to say, and he tried to fit everyone in. You can tell every word was written with intention and love. There’s a strong religious current, too, that added a spiritual backbone to the stories.
If you’re someone who loves personal stories, values old-school virtue, or just wants to be reminded of what matters, this book is for you. Dads, grandfathers, coaches, teachers, and mentors will feel right at home here.
